Default Amp not getting power

I got my system put in my car a few months ago and everythings been working great untill a few days ago when i checked my amp when i noticed it wasnt even getting power. I checked all the connecetions and replaced the fuses in the amp and it still is not working. Any suggestions would be great.

Are you sure the amp isnt getting power, or the amp just isnt turning on. Usually power wire just doesnt break and there is 1 fuse inline on the power wire. If anything your amp probally fried. I would just use a simple multi meter to test the voltage of the power wire at the amp as well as the remote wire. if they both show 12v+ then its your amp.
